Download/Listen: Arca - "Sheep" Mix

Arca returns to the fold today with some new music and it comes less than 24-hours after Björk officially announced her new LP which as previously reported heavily features the Venezuelan producer. We will have to wait till March until Vulnicura officially drops but luckily for fans Hood By Air had Alejandro put together Sheep, a score to accompany a Florentine fashion show for the widely overpriced, uninspired and often hideous fashion line.
The eleven-track playlist features bits and pieces from FKA Twigs, Björk, and Lana Del Rey.

Video: Arca – “Now You Know”

Arca has been keeping pretty active as of late and with the release of his new LP, Xen on November 4th, it only makes sense to be out their promoting the material with appearances, remixes and videos. “Now You Know” is the latest song from the forthcoming LP to get the video treatment and it stays true to the Venezuelan’s aesthetic matching the producer’s creepy alien like sounds to a T. Jesse Kandra once again handles the animation on this one, choosing to find inspiration from fireworks.

Video: Arca - "Thievery"

Arca returns to us today with a Jesse Kandra directed video for his latest single, “Thievery.” I shared an audio stream of the tune several weeks back but Alejandro isn't the type of cat to just phone in his visuals, often providing the viewer with something as equally strange and wonderful as his music tends to be. The tune will appear on the Venezuelan’s forthcoming LP, Xen, which is scheduled to drop on November 4th via Mute records.

In addition to working on his own music, Acra has also been named as the sole producer for Björk’s new album.

Video: FKA Twigs – “Water Me”

U.K. singer Twigs, who recently changed her name to FKA Twigs at the request of an artist who shares the same name, has got a new tune and video out today by the name of “Water Me.” Like “How’s That” the song was co-written by Arca and sports a fantastically moody beat for the unique looking songstress to lay down her sultry vocals.  “Water Me” is taken from FKA Twigs' EP2 which will be released on the  9th of September 2013 via Young Turks. Jesse Kanda handles directing duties once again on the simple yet striking video…
